So I got the mid/tweet kicks wrapped in carpet and this will be there approximate position (and yes, I will make a nice baffle trim and all that to pretty it up):
http://memimage.cardomain.com/member...2_161_full.jpg You can see here where the factory plastic kick panel that has an oblong fresh air vent hole is located, behind and above the mid/tweet kick pod I made: http://memimage.cardomain.com/member...2_162_full.jpg After looking into various options, I decided my 7" midbass will be going into the factory vent location. Here is a pic of the panel with the vent flapper door and knob removed: http://memimage.cardomain.com/member...2_160_full.jpg Here is a shot test fitting it in the hole, along with the baffle ring. The final location ended up being higher up in the hole, because the mid/tweet kick overlaps onto the factory kick panel plastic. http://memimage.cardomain.com/member...2_158_full.jpg And another. It fits in there with enough room for me to make a small panel with an aperiodic-mat to go behind the midbass to AP-load it into the kick panel cavity of the truck. http://memimage.cardomain.com/member...2_159_full.jpg I would show pics of it with the supports in place but I don't have current ones of those yet.
